MORE PICS!!!
Hope this helps get you guys motivated. I am happy with the way things are going so far, other than the way you can see the wire across the engine guard.


-1st Hole is Stock. -2nd Hole has 2 sets of RCA's, Remote wire and 1 set of 12 Gauge speaker wire. -3rd Hole 2 sets of 12 gauge speaker wire

-4th Hole has 4 Gauge power and Ground

CX6200nd Fit with the BT brackets and the horns will be wired in parallel with the horns that are going in the lowers.


wired the 1200.4, still gotta run speaker wire from bags to the 1200.1

The seems are good fit and finish are nice on the Dirty Bird Lowers. The wires are a bit more of a choir to hide.


Thick bundle running down brake side.

wire ran and I do have to drill the face for the 8CX300's
